**Program Coordinator, Executive Education**:
The Executive Education unit within Edwards School of Business is focused on providing market-relevant non-degree programming for business executives and professionals, offering both customized programs for organizations and public workshops in various business disciplines. This unit fosters and promotes lifelong learning for working professionals and strengthens the connection between the business community and the Edwards School of Business.
**Primary Purpose**:The Program Coordinator ensures the seamless delivery of Executive Education programs by managing logistics, coordinating program preparation, and serving as a key resource for participants, providing guidance and support to enhance their learning experience.
**Nature of Work**:Reporting to the Business Operations Manager, this position will be responsible for the planning, coordination, and execution of Executive Education programs. This role involves working closely with faculty, staff, and external stakeholders to ensure the seamless delivery of high-quality educational experiences. The Program Coordinator will also handle logístical and administrative tasks, ensuring that all aspects of the programs run smoothly and efficiently.
Flexibility in working hours is necessary, as there will be some early mornings, evening and weekend commitments. Some travel may be necessary to coordinate off-site program.
**Accountabilities**:
**Program Planning and Coordination**
- Develop and maintain processes, procedures, and timelines supporting program schedules, facilitator assignments, and participant communications.
- Support program content and learning materials to ensure alignment with program objectives and participant needs.
- Produce materials necessary for program delivery.
- Manage the learning management system (Canvas) to ensure that participants have access to appropriate program materials.
- Train and support facilitators on virtual platforms used for program delivery.
- Monitor online learning environment and liaise with Information Technology Support Services, Edwards School of Business as needed to optimize participant experience.
- Assist in maintaining program budgets and supporting financial reconciliation of programs.
**Logistics Management**
- Manage data entry and maintenance for executive education programs, ensuring accuracy and consistency using registration database systems.
- Arrange and contract program venues, accommodations, and hospitality services as necessary.
- Manage the setup and teardown of program facilities, ensuring all necessary materials and equipment are available and functional.
- Oversee on-site execution of programs and promptly address any issues that arise during program delivery.
**Participant Support**
- Serve as the primary point of contact for program participants, addressing inquiries and providing necessary information.
- Proactively engage with participants in the classroom to ensure program delivery is an outstanding service experience.
- Collect and respond to participant feedback to enhance future program offerings.
**Stakeholder and Customer Service**
- Collaborate with Sales and Marketing team to identify potential leads and help generate participant referrals.
- Ensure positive interaction and first-rate engagement with current participants, prospective registrants, vendors, facilitators, and all other stakeholders for executive education programs.
- Assess and interpret participants training and development needs and advise them on further personal and professional development growth.
**Qualifications**:
**Education**
Bachelor degree, preferably Commerce, with a human resources or management major or other equivalent education (degree) and experience.
**Experience**
Three to five years of progressive experience in program coordination, preferably in an educational or training and development setting. Customer relationship management is required.
**Skills**
- Excellent organizational and multitasking skills, with a strong attention to detail.
- Proactive in anticipating program needs and prioritizing tasks to meet deadlines effectively.
- Demonstrated excellence in all aspects of program planning, coordination and implementation.
- Exceptional communication skills, both written and verbal, with a proven track record of working independently, collaboratively, and as an effective team member. Skilled in building and maintaining relationships with internal and external stakeholders.
- Commitment to delivering superior customer service and maintaining high standards of quality.
- Familiarity with learning management systems and online education platforms.
- Ability to maintain confidentiality and advanced proficiency in CRM systems, Microsoft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Publisher, and Outlook.
